The Milwaukee 48-22-8440 PACKOUT Crate is an open-top modular tool storage crate built for contractors, service techs, and serious DIY users who need fast access to gear without giving up durability. This is a tool storage crate designed for organizing, carrying, stacking, and wall-mounting tools and supplies. Model Number: 48-22-8440. If you already use the Milwaukee PACKOUT system, this crate fills the gap between closed boxes and loose tote-style storage.
What makes this crate useful is how quickly it lets you load and unload the stuff you reach for all day. Instead of digging through latches and trays, you can drop in hand tools, batteries, fittings, fasteners, extension cords, or job-specific supplies and get to them fast. The 50 lb weight capacity is enough for real work, and the 1,872 cubic inches of storage capacity gives you room for bulkier items that do not fit neatly in small organizers.
Milwaukee builds the PACKOUT Crate from impact-resistant polymer, and that matters more here than it does on a shelf bin. Open crates get dragged, set down hard, shoved into truck beds, and bumped around framing sites and service vans. The polymer body is there to handle that kind of abuse without turning into a throwaway container after a few weeks. Integrated side handles also make a difference when the crate is loaded and awkward, especially when you are carrying it one-handed in and out of the truck.
The design is simple, but it is not generic. Top attachment points let you stack full-width PACKOUT components, and the bottom interface ties the crate into the broader Milwaukee PACKOUT modular storage platform. That means it is not just a red bin. It is part of a system you can build around. If your setup changes from shop storage to mobile service work to a temporary jobsite station, the crate moves with the rest of your PACKOUT stack instead of becoming a separate piece that never quite fits.
Milwaukee also added rear hanging points for vertical use with the PACKOUT Mounting Plate. That is a practical feature for trailers, vans, and workshop walls where floor space disappears fast. Integrated weep holes help prevent water from collecting inside the crate, which is a smart touch for outdoor work, muddy sites, and truck-bed storage where rain and debris are part of the deal.
Size is another reason this crate works well in the field. The outside dimensions are about 18.7 inches wide, 15.3 inches long, and 9.9 inches high, while the internal dimensions are roughly 16 inches by 13.2 inches by 9.2 inches. In plain terms, it is large enough to carry a useful load of tools and materials, but still compact enough to stack, wall-store, or tuck into a vehicle without wasting space.
If you are the kind of user who likes everything sealed behind latches, this may not be your first choice. But if you want quick-access tool storage for items you use constantly, the Milwaukee 48-22-8440 PACKOUT Crate is one of the more practical pieces in the PACKOUT lineup. It makes the most sense for electricians, remodelers, general contractors, maintenance crews, and mobile tradesmen who want open storage that still locks into a real modular platform.

Key Specifications
| Material | Impact-resistant polymer |
|---|---|
| Weight Capacity | 50 lbs |
| Storage Capacity | 1,872 cu in |
| Length | 15.3 in |
| Width | 18.7 in |
| Height | 9.9 in |
| Weight | 5.8 lbs |
| Made In | Israel |

Common Questions
- Is this crate compatible with Milwaukee PACKOUT storage? Yes. It is compatible with all Milwaukee PACKOUT modular storage components.
- Can the crate be mounted on a wall? Yes. It has rear hanging points for vertical use with a PACKOUT Mounting Plate.
- How much weight can it carry? The Milwaukee PACKOUT Crate is rated for up to 50 lbs.
- Does the crate have drainage? Yes. Integrated weep holes help prevent water from collecting inside.
